Thx for the PR. Here are some suggestions:
- Declare xmlns:xlink explicitly on the chapter roots of normalizer.xml and
tokenizer.xml. Both use xlink:href (normalizer.xml:457, tokenizer.xml:461) but
rely on the DocBook 5.0 DTD's #FIXED default to bind the prefix. The Maven
build resolves the DTD so it works, but it breaks under any non-validating
namespace-aware tool (IDE linters, xmllint --nonet), and every other chapter
declares it explicitly:
normalizer.xml: <chapter xml:id="tools.normalizer"
xmlns:xlink="http://www.w3.org/1999/xlink">
tokenizer.xml: <chapter xml:id="tools.tokenizer"
xmlns:xlink="http://www.w3.org/1999/xlink">
Note that tokenizer.xml newly introduces xlink usage, so this is the first
chapter to add it there.
